## Releases

Gatewick, our internal API gateway, enforces per-client rate limits defined in `limits.yaml`. Support should know that release builds bump the limit schema version, so stale clients may see 429s for up to ten minutes after rollout. Each release tarball is published to the Ostrel mirror and must be verified before escalating tickets as gateway bugs. Verification uses the signing key below.

deploy key for tahaf-kawig: bky9_214Bzy7Cp

ReminderRun sends next-day appointment reminders for the Alderbeck clinic scheduler. Runs nightly at 02:00 via cron. Variables: `REMINDER_WINDOW_HOURS` (default 24), `BATCH_SIZE` (default 200), `DRY_RUN` (set to 1 in staging, always). SMS dispatch goes through the Fennimore messaging relay, which requires an auth credential; without it the job exits code 3 before querying appointments. Credential rotates monthly — stale values are the usual cause of silent reminder gaps. Set it in the job's env file on the following line.

sealed setting: ARCHIVE_KEY3=bd6

Night-shift staff: Floor 4 of the Tellhaven Building opens this week. After 21:00, access is via the rear stairwell only; the lifts are locked out overnight during the settling period. Complete a walk-through of the new floor once per shift and log it. The stairwell keypad accepts the code below.

badge for yahop-fawep: bdg-XBKXI-68071

### Ticket: Staging env missing baseline upload secret

The Greywater static-analysis job is failing on staging because the baseline file can't be pushed to the results store. The scanner runs fine, but the baseline upload step returns an auth error. Root cause: the staging env file was rebuilt last week and the upload secret was dropped. Restore it by adding this line:

vault entry, yagep-yagef: COURIER_KEY13=8965fb29ff62d

The Brindle partner SFTP drop accepts nightly export bundles from the Quillford reconciliation service. Files must be gzip-compressed and named with the release tag. After upload, call the Brindle manifest endpoint to register the bundle; unregistered files are purged within 24 hours. Authenticate the manifest call with the internal key that follows.

service key, hahaf-hahag: qvz7-0frcibk